Parental Rights

My child has not seen nor heard from his father in 6yrs, for the 1st time he is spending the summer w/him in arkansas, my child stated he wants to live w/his dad now, do i have to let him and will i have to give up all parental rights if he does live w/him and will i have to pay child support since his father did not pay for 6yrs, can the be retroactive??

Re: Parental Rights

Just because a six year old "says" he wants to live with his Father does not mean that you have to give him up to the father. Since the father has had little contact with the child, I dont think a court would give custody to him, assuming that you do not have any negative factors to consider, ie. drug use, abuse ect.

If no order is currently in place, such as a divorce decree, then you can ask for one now and ask for retroactive child support back to the child's birth plus prenatal and maternity expenses.
